PORTUS 360 TO NEW HEIGHTS!After several years in the heart of Montreal’s Portuguese neighborhood, chef Helena Loureiro gourmet address is moving to new heights, at the junction of Downtown, Old Montreal and Griffintown.We welcome you all in this beautiful and colourful venue, located on the 30th and 31st floor of the 777, Robert-Bourassa Boulevard. Thanks to an ingenious 360-degree rotating system, you will embark on a unique "tour" of the city while enjoying a delicious Portuguese meal.

*About Bar Dominion* Discover Bar Dominion: Where mixology meets culinary artistry. Renowned mixologist Andrew Whibley, from Cloakroom Bar fame, and celebrated chef Pablo Rojas of Provisions have united to redefine Montreal's cocktail and dining scene. With classic-style cocktails, and a menu featuring a full raw bar alongside delicious shareable plates, Bar Dominion is a fusion of their talents in a historic venue reborn.     NOT GREAT – LACK of Planning and Preparation On April 19, 2025, we were 4 guests at Loyds. Seafood lovers, prepare for total disappointment. The snow crab legs were bad — very salty to the point of being inedible. This was confirmed by the restaurant supervisor. People in the restaurant were clearly unhappy; we could hear loud and clear their disappointment. What is totally unacceptable, and shows a complete lack of professionalism, is that they left it there and simply stated, "We have no control over that — it is what it is." In a restaurant, you should taste the food before daring to serve it to your guests so the experience is memorable. Instead, you're spreading sadness and disappointment, and people will remember how bad it was. The lobster, on the other hand, was completely bland. No taste at all, watered down to the point of being flavorless. And yes, again, another mistake in presentation — please don’t leave the "towel" on the lobster. This was also mentioned to the restaurant supervisor, who seemed surprised. I was told the towel is used to remove excess water and because "people don’t want to see the upper part of the lobster — the green and red." This is a simple setup issue — you can do better than that. Improvisation in a luxury buffet should never happen. Now, on a more positive note, the oysters were great. The sashimi, sushi, and nigiri section — though very limited — was amazing. Oh, and again... "Sorry sir, can I have chopsticks?" — "No, we don’t put them out because they are quality ones and people will steal them." They were kind enough to get some for me... otherwise, eat it with a fork. Wow. Desserts were a disaster and not great. Loyds, years ago, was 100% better. Sadness, again. For the quality and price paid, this is not worth it. Maybe if the quality had been there, it would have been a completely different story. I must admit it was a great place to be, service was excellent. I would not recommend LOYDS for seafood lover.
